Mule deer get their name from their distinct mule like ears that move independently and constantly. In fact, these unique ears can reach lengths of 10 inches. Other than it’s ears, the mule deer appears much stockier than the whitetail deer and typically weighs in at about 150 to 300 pounds. Its coat has a grayish brown color in the winter and a reddish brown color in the summer and usually has white undersides and a black tipped tail. Because of this, the mule deer is also referred to as a blacktail deer by some.
The mule deer’s antlers grow in a 'Y' formation from the head and are used to gain dominance status. An adult buck has 4 points on each antler although they don't use their antlers for protection from predators, but to establish dominance over other bucks. They rely largely upon the sense of smell in detecting danger and often overlook stationary items.
